How do you install a pH probe?
Orientation. Good practice for pH sensors means that they should be mounted vertically with the tip pointing downward. This ensures that internal liquid electrolyte stays within the glass membrane bulb. The probe can be mounted up to 15° above horizontal with good measurement accuracy.

Does a pH probe need to be calibrated?
Recalibrating a pH Sensor The sensor could become coated or dirty and should be calibrated after it is cleaned. The chemicals and environment around the sensor could affect output or accelerate aging. Very accurate measurements in a lab may require recalibration every day or multiple times per day.

How do you restore a pH probe?
Reconditioning Electrodes
- Method 1: Soak the electrode in a 0.4 M of HCl (hydrochloric acid) for 10 minutes, then rinse the electrode with deionized or distilled water.
- Method 2: Soak the electrode in a 3.8 or 4.0 M KCl (potassium chloride) solution heated to 50oC for one hour.

What is a pH sensor and how does it work?
A pH sensor helps to measure the acidity or alkalinity of the water with a value between 0-14. When the pH value dips below seven, the water starts to become more acidic. Any number above seven equates to more alkaline. Each type of pH sensor works differently to measure the quality of the water.

How does pH and ORP sensors work?
Both pH and ORP probes work by creating a small voltaic cell (battery) between the fluid they contain and the solution they are immersed in. The measured voltage is then converted into pH or oxidation/reduction potential.
What is a digital pH probe?
The digital pH meter apparatus consists of a glass electrode attached to the end of a probe and connected to an electronic device with a digital display. When the pH of a substance is measured with the probe, the digital pH meter displays an accurate reading in pH units.
